Development and evaluation of a palliative care curriculum for cystic fibrosis healthcare providers
Rachel W. Linnemann,Patricia J. O'Malley,Deborah Friedman,Anna M. Georgiopoulos,David Buxton,Lily L. Altstein,Leonard Sicilian,Allen Lapey,Gregory S. Sawicki,Gregory S. Sawicki,Samuel M. Moskowitz +10 more
TL;DR: In this article, a qualitative needs assessment was performed to inform the development of an 18-hour curriculum tailored to the chronicity and complexity of CF care, and a 32-question pre-and post-course survey assessed CF provider comfort with the targeted palliative care skills in 5 domains using a 5-point Likert scale.

The CF-CARES primary palliative care model: A CF-specific structured assessment of symptoms, distress, and coping
Deborah Friedman,Rachel W. Linnemann,Lily L. Altstein,Suhayla Islam,Kieu-Tram Bach,Chelsea Lamb,John Della Volpe,Caitlin Doolittle,Anita St. John,Patricia J. O'Malley,Gregory S. Sawicki,Gregory S. Sawicki,Anna M. Georgiopoulos,Lael M. Yonker,Samuel M. Moskowitz +14 more
TL;DR: Frequently reported symptoms are not consistently associated with distress, suggesting the importance of individualized evaluation in patients experiencing chronic symptoms to explore interventional options with their clinicians.
